Frequently Asked Questions
What are the closest trade school options for residents of Grimes, Iowa, and what programs do they offer?
The closest major trade school for Grimes residents is the Des Moines Area Community College (DMACC) Ankeny Campus, located about 15 minutes away, offering programs in Automotive Technology, HVAC, Electrical Technology, Carpentry, Culinary Arts, and Plumbing. For specialized welding training, Des Moines Welding Academy provides focused programs in Welding Technology, Pipe Welding, Structural Welding, and Welding Inspector Training. Many Grimes students also consider programs at Universal Technical Institute which serves Iowa students through its Lisle campus for certain technical fields.
What local career opportunities exist in Grimes and the Des Moines metro area for graduates of welding programs?
Grimes and the surrounding Des Moines metro area have strong demand for skilled welders in manufacturing, construction, and agricultural equipment industries. Local companies like Vermeer Manufacturing, John Deere facilities, and various metal fabrication shops regularly hire graduates from DMACC and Des Moines Welding Academy programs. The Central Iowa region particularly needs certified welders for structural, pipe, and MIG/TIG welding positions with competitive starting wages.
Are there any apprenticeship programs or partnerships between Grimes-area employers and local trade schools?
Yes, several Grimes and Des Moines metro employers partner with DMACC's Ankeny Campus for apprenticeship programs in electrical, plumbing, and HVAC trades. Local construction companies, mechanical contractors, and manufacturing firms often sponsor students through earn-while-you-learn programs. The Iowa Apprenticeship Program also connects Grimes residents with registered apprenticeships that combine DMACC coursework with on-the-job training at area employers.
What certifications can I earn through trade programs accessible from Grimes, and how do they impact employment prospects?
Through DMACC and Des Moines Welding Academy, Grimes students can earn industry-recognized certifications including AWS (American Welding Society) welding certifications, EPA Section 608 certification for HVAC technicians, and ASE (Automotive Service Excellence) certifications for automotive technicians. These credentials significantly improve employment prospects with Central Iowa employers who specifically seek certified tradespeople. Many programs also prepare students for Iowa licensing exams in electrical, plumbing, and other regulated trades.
How do transportation and commuting work for Grimes residents attending trade schools in the Des Moines area?
Most Grimes residents commute to DMACC's Ankeny Campus via I-80/I-35, which takes approximately 15-20 minutes by car. DART (Des Moines Area Regional Transit) provides limited bus service connecting Grimes to Ankeny and Des Moines, though having personal transportation is recommended for trade school attendance due to early morning/late evening class times and tool transportation needs. Some programs offer hybrid options with online theory components to reduce commute frequency for Grimes-based students.
